Love That Endures: A Celebration of Strength and Second Chances
There are moments in life that stop you in your tracks. Moments that remind you what really matters. In 2021 I was part of a beautiful wedding that was one of those moments for me, as I watched a dear friend marry the love of her life—a man she has stood beside through storms that would have broken many. Their story isn’t just about romance; it’s about resilience, hope, and the quiet power of never giving up.
I’ve known her for years. She’s the kind of friend who lights up a room, who makes you laugh until your cheeks ache, and who always seems to know when you need a gentle word or a strong cup of tea. But their life together hasn’t always been laughter and fun or, at times, even kind. Both she and her now-husband have faced serious challenges—life-altering, frightening times that must have shook their worlds to the core. Yet through it all, they held on to each other.
The wedding day itself was nothing short of magical. Not because it was lavish or picture-perfect, (and it really was) but because it was real. Every detail spoke of their journey: and their gratitude for second chances, for healing, for the simple fact that they were both there—alive, together, and ready to begin a new chapter.
As I watched her walk down the aisle, I felt a lump in my throat. She looked radiant, not just in the way a bride does, but in the way someone does when they’ve fought hard to be standing where they are with the one person they love. And when he saw her, the look on his face said everything. It wasn’t just love—it was awe. Awe that they had made it through, awe that they were here, awe that life had given him this gift.
The ceremony was intimate, filled with people who had walked alongside them through the darkest times. And as the sun shone down on them, the happy tears leaked from many eyes. But there was also such joy, and it struck me that this wasn’t just a wedding; it was a celebration of survival, of faith, of the human spirit’s ability not only to endure but to thrive.
The reception was pure wonder. Speeches that shared both anecdotes from their past amongst the laughter of so many happy memories. The most delicious wedding breakfast chosen with care to match the English Sparkling wines the bride loves. And all set off with every attention to detail with the styling. Nothing had been missed, it was perfection.
But then came the surprise that none of us will ever forget—the singing waiters. Just when we thought the day couldn’t get any more joyful, the waiters who had been quietly serving drinks suddenly burst into song. At first, there was a ripple of confusion, then sheer delight as voices soared through the room. They sang with such energy and charm that the entire reception was on its feet, clapping, laughing, and joining in. The bride and her maids were quite literally dancing on the tables!! It was pure magic—a moment of unbridled happiness that perfectly captured the spirit of the day. After everything this couple had been through, to see them laughing and singing along, surrounded by love and music, was nothing short of extraordinary.
Afterwards, as we raised our glasses to toast them, I found myself reflecting on what their story teaches us. We live in a world that often glorifies perfection – perfect weddings, perfect lives, perfect Instagram feeds. But real love? Real love is messy. It’s complicated. It’s showing up when things are hard, choosing each other again and again, even when the road ahead looks uncertain. It’s finding joy in the ordinary and strength in the struggle.
Their journey reminds me that happiness isn’t about avoiding hardship; it’s about finding meaning in it. It’s about letting challenges deepen your connection rather than weaken it. And it’s about celebrating every victory, no matter how small, because sometimes just getting through the day is a triumph.
As the evening drew to a close, I watched them dance—slow, steady, completely in sync. Around them, friends and family swayed, laughter mingled with music, and for a moment, everything felt right with the world.
As I woke the next morning, I felt a profound sense of gratitude—not just for their happiness, but for the reminder that life is precious and unpredictable. We can’t control what happens to us, but we can choose how we respond. We can choose love, even when it’s hard. We can choose to keep going, even when the path is steep. And when we do, we create stories like theirs—stories that inspire, that comfort, that remind us what really matters.
So here’s to my beautiful friend and her incredible husband. Here’s to love that endures, to courage that carries us through, and to the joy of second chances. May their days be filled with laughter, their nights with peace, and their hearts with the knowledge that they have already conquered more than most. And may we all take a page from their book: to cherish what we have, to hold tight to hope, and to never underestimate the power of love.
